Heavy Duty, Industrial Soldering Irons Launched

 The Solder Connection of Chepstow is launching a wide range of constant heat, heavy duty soldering irons, designed and manufactured in the USA by renown producer of soldering solutions, American Beauty.

American Beauty heavy-duty irons are ideal for heavy soldering jobs and production-line environments and are used in a wide variety of industries from engineering, electrical and power generation to bar fitting and roofing. Said to be safer to use than naked flame, all American Beauty heavy duty, soldering irons now come complete with CE marking, certifying that the irons meet EU consumer safety, health and environmental requirements.

Compression winding a special, high resistance Nickel-Chrome wire onto a steel spool creates a heating element with unsurpassed heat capacity and outstanding durability. The protective casing is cut from a single block of steel, strengthened with multiple heat treatments and precision brazed for optimal strength and efficiency.

Soldering iron output ranges from 60 to 500 watts but specific wattage is not a major factor when determining the maximum operating temperature so much as it tells how well an iron will be able to maintain its operating temperature during the actual soldering application. Soldering irons that have a higher wattage will generally have a faster thermal recovery and the ability to more efficiently support soldering applications that require a heavier thermal load.

Each soldering iron in the range accommodates a variety of tip configurations in order to more accurately meet the specific requirements of many different soldering applications.
